3 places to eat low cost in Edinburgh




    Edinburgh like all the Scotland it's a city not really low cost, actually a little expensive. If you are looking for some advice on where to eat something on the fly and maybe with a few coins, in this post you can certainly find what is right for you.

    Daniel's Bistro it is not what you typically consider a Scottish place. In fact, this place is originally from Alsace and French chefs work here but who offer dishes in which local Scottish ingredients reign mixed with French ones, I let you imagine the goodness.

    Old Chain Pier is a quaint little pub located on the Firth of Forth, on the seafront within walking distance of Edinburgh. Here you eat lots of soups and lots of mussels, every day the menu and the dishes of the day change which is why if you feel like it, you should go and see for yourself. There are many beers to choose from.


    Petit Paris is a place that presents itself with all the guise of a perfect Parisian place. Here you can order the dish of the day and coffee for £ 6, you will feel like you are in Paris for a moment.
